🔹 Leave of Absence

  1. Students may take a leave of absence without paying tuition during the designated leave application period. (After the semester begins, students may apply for a leave of absence only after paying the full tuition.)

  2. After tuition payment, a leave of absence is permitted only for unavoidable reasons such as family circumstances, illness, or pregnancy. Students must submit supporting documents through their department and the International Exchange Team before one-third of the class days have elapsed.

  4. Maximum Total Leave of Absence Period

    Program Category Maximum Leave Period
    Undergraduate General Undergraduate Program Up to 6 semesters
    Pre-Medical Program Up to 3 semesters
    Transfer Students Up to 3 semesters
    Medical Program Transfer Students Up to 6 semesters
    Graduate Master's Program Up to 4 semesters
    Doctoral Program Up to 6 semesters
    Integrated Master's & Doctoral Program Up to 8 semesters

🔹 Returning to School

  1. Complete preliminary and regular course registration (contact your department office).
  2. Pay tuition (not required if tuition was paid before taking the leave of absence).
  3. After paying tuition, apply for return to school during the designated application period.
  4. If the leave period has ended or the reason for leave no longer applies, submit the required return-to-school documents through your department and the International Exchange Team during the designated application period.

🔹 Dismissal

  1. Accumulation of academic warnings (3 times for undergraduate students, 2 times for graduate students)
  2. Failure to pay tuition
  3. Failure to register for courses (even if tuition has been paid)
